An unknown amount of jewellery was stolen in an early-morning ram raid of a Michael Hill store in Hamilton.
Brazen thieves drove into the Centre Place Shopping Centre store just after 1.30am today, taking off with jewellery, a police spokesperson said.
A security guard discovered the burglary and called in at 1.36pm. Police arrived a minute later.
Glass littered the ground this morning, which is cordoned off as police and forensic staff investigate.
Police confirmed a vehicle has driven up and through the front doors of the shop and jewellery stolen.
The scene was secured immediately. Police CIB staff are still at the scene.
Michael Hill is the fourth Hamilton business to be targeted by thieves since Saturday, when two dairies and McDonald's Greenwood St were all hit by armed robbers.
It's unknown if this morning's ram raid is connected to the earlier aggravated robberies.
